Study Summary
This trial will explore giving standard dose chemotherapy and radiation therapy to sites of disease including all lymph nodes involved with HPV-positive oropharyngeal cancer, but administer lower doses of radiation therapy to the lymph nodes that are not known to be involved with cancer. By doing so, it is hypothesized that there will be equally good long term loco-regional and distant disease control but will reduced long term treatment side effects and improved quality of life in persons living well beyond their cancer treatment.
